Description

Specialties

Up Country BBQ with Hawaiian influences, Daily Special and Great Fish

History

Established in 2008.

After running several very popular restaurants in Japan We decided to open a restaurant that was smaller in scale and saw a niche for BBQ and have never looked back. Our concept has stayed the same through the years and we strive to improve everyday.

Meet the Business Owner

Mark V.

Business Owner

Mark has worked all over the world. Having been raised in a chef’s family, he has spent over 40 years in the food business. In the early 80’s he went to Europe and worked in France and Switzerland. Upon returning he spent 7 years working with Four Seasons Hotels, then became the Executive Chef at Sonoma Mission Inn. The early 90’s found him in Asian buiiding and creating restaurants in Malaysia, Singapore and Japan. In Japan he met his partner and opened the immensely popular Fujimamas in Tokyo. After marrying his partner they moved here to the Big Island and opened Huli Sue’s which has now been reborn as The Fish and The Hog
